What is a Digital Wallet or e-Wallet?

  What is a digital wallet? A digital wallet is an app that is an electronic version of your wallet – it stores information about your credit cards and bank accounts in electronic form on your phone. It can also store your driver’s license, health insurance card and other ID documents, as well as your …

What is Price to Earnings to Growth (PEG) Ratio?

  What is PEG ratio? PEG ratio is price-to-earnings to growth ratio. It is a stock’s PE ratio divided by the growth rate of its earnings. For example, if a stock has a PE of 12, and its growth rate is 20%, the PEG ratio is 12/20 or 0.6. Why do we need PEG ratio …

What is a Home Equity Loan or a Second Mortgage?

  What is a Home Equity Loan? It is a loan where you borrow money using your home equity as collateral. It is also known as a second mortgage. How does a Home Equity Loan work? A home equity loan is like a regular loan, where you get all the loan money upfront. You repay …

What is a Safe Deposit Box or Safety Deposit Box?

  What is a safe deposit box? A safe deposit box is a container—normally a metal box—that you rent from a bank or a credit union to store important documents and valuables. It is kept in the bank’s vault, and is also known as safety deposit box. Why is a safe deposit box needed? Even …
